I have a Ledger S as well, but what surprised me is that only appears to be able to house 4 different coins at a time. Is that true, or does it force you to buy multiple hardware wallets (not cost effective in the short term, and can get confusing).

I really wish I knew that going in, as I have other coins I have to get off the exchanges. Any tips, or am I right in saying his wallet can only hold 4 coins at once?

Sort:  

You can only have four of the wallet apps installed at a time, but you can add/remove the apps without losing any coins (since they're all tied to the same cryptographic seed). It's just the slight inconvenience of having to swap apps to work with another currency.
